This is a role for a highly motivated person who will help to install, configure and provide first and second-line support for several bespoke applications, services, and systems running under Linux platforms, in Azure Cloud. An English speaker is essential, the role is to report in English.

At Kantar Media Audiences we are proud to be the official provider of TV viewing data for all the broadcast channels in the UK. Atria-pro Global Support team works together with our partners around the world in 35 countries providing first and second-line support for TV, Radio, and Online Audience Measurement Services. We are a multi-disciplinary team with a wide range and depth of skills in IT hardware, software, operations management, and measurement technology.

You will work with a team of 7 other Support Engineers to support our panel operations people across the globe in using our audience metering and software products to provide a 24/7 service.

  • Evaluate, log, and resolve client issues and service requests daily via JIRA Service Desk.
  • Conduct thorough system testing to maintain reliability and performance.
  • Provide first and second-line support, including installation and configuration of bespoke applications and services running on Linux (Red Hat/CentOS) within Azure Cloud environments.
  • Carry out system performance analysis to identify and resolve bottlenecks or issues.
  • Develop capabilities to independently support the out-of-hours helpline over time.
  • Bring a broad IT skill set, including hands-on experience with Linux, AWS, Azure, Oracle 19 (admin), Tomcat, UNIX tools, Bash/sh, SQL, Python, Hive, Hadoop/HDFS, and Spark.
  • Work within a modern cloud DevOps environment using Azure, Git, Airflow, Kubernetes, Helm, and Terraform.
  • Demonstrate solid knowledge of computer hardware and network technologies.
  • Experienced in writing and running SQL and Bash scripts to automate tasks and manage data.
  • Strong analytical skills with the ability to troubleshoot complex issues and analyze large volumes of text or binary data in Linux or Hive environments.

You’re flexible and adaptable, with a responsive approach to client needs and queries. With a patient, committed mindset, you’re able to see projects through to completion. A strong communicator, you work well in international support environments.
